Video Highlights WAYNE, N.J. – The William Paterson women's swimming and diving team (8-5, 0-2 NJAC) fell short, 152-120, to visiting Montclair State (5-5-1, 2-2 NJAC) Jan. 31.
Sophomore
Vera Blazevska (Wayne, N.J./Wayne Valley) captured three events for the Pioneers, touching first in the 100 breast (1:09.02), 200 IM (2:21.86) and 200 breast (2:28.03) in the second-fastest time of her career.
Junior diver
Hannah Hillebrand (Stony Point, N.Y./North Rockland) took first in both the one-meter (235.95) and three-meter (224.10) dives.
Sophomore
Christine Gustafson (Clifton, N.J./Clifton) finished first in the 100 fly (1:07.86) and was part of the 400 free relay team that out-touched the Red Hawks. Senior
Sheri Brino (Ogdensburg, N.J./Wallkill Valley Regional) and freshmen
Kacie Holt (Belleplain, N.J./Cape May Tech) and
Katelyn Diva (North Haledon, N.J./Paramus Catholic) teamed up with Gustafson to post a winning time of 4:14.90.
The Pioneers will host their final home meet Tuesday, Feb. 3, against Ramapo at 6:00 p.m.
